Sola Golfklubb sits on the southwestern coast of Norway near Stavanger, occupying flat to gently rolling terrain characteristic of the Jæren coastal plain. The course lies close to the North Sea in an area known for its open landscape, agricultural fields, and exposure to maritime weather. The setting provides views across farmland toward the water, and the climate brings wind as a regular factor in play. The layout reflects traditional Scandinavian design principles adapted to the local topography. Fairways move through relatively level ground with strategic bunkering and natural grasses framing the holes. Water features appear on several holes, and the routing takes advantage of prevailing wind directions to vary the challenge throughout the round. The course serves both members and visitors, functioning as a regional facility for golf in the Stavanger area. Sola Golfklubb has been part of the Norwegian golf community for several decades, contributing to the sport's development in Rogaland county. The club operates a full eighteen-hole course along with practice facilities, hosting local competitions and providing year-round access when weather permits. The clubhouse offers standard amenities including dining and locker facilities. The course remains accessible to traveling golfers exploring the southwestern Norwegian coast, where golf courses are less concentrated than in areas around Oslo but benefit from the region's distinctive coastal character.
